Key Differences
In short — GeForce GTX 660 Ti outperforms Radeon HD 7750 on the selected game parameters. We do not have the prices of both CPUs to compare value. The better performing GeForce GTX 660 Ti is 183 days newer than Radeon HD 7750.
Advantages of NVIDIA GeForce GTX 660 Ti
- Performs up to 6% better in Valorant than Radeon HD 7750 - 526 vs 498 FPS
- Up to 100% more VRAM memory than AMD Radeon HD 7750 - 2 vs 1 GB
Advantages of AMD Radeon HD 7750
- Consumes up to 63% less energy than NVIDIA GeForce GTX 660 Ti - 55 vs 150 Watts

NVIDIA GeForce GTX 660 Ti | vs | AMD Radeon HD 7750 |
---|---|---|
Aug 16th, 2012 | Release Date | Feb 15th, 2012 |
GeForce 600 | Generation | Southern Islands |
$299 | MSRP | $109 |
2x DVI, 1x HDMI, 1x DisplayPort | Outputs | 1x DVI, 1x HDMI, 1x DisplayPort |
2x 6-pin | Power Connectors | None |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
2 GB | Memory | 1 GB |
GDDR5 | Type | GDDR5 |
192-bit | Bus | 128-bit |
144.2 GB/s | Bandwidth | 72 GB/s |
915 MHz | Base Clock Speed | 800 MHz |
980 MHz | Boost Clock Speed | Not Available |
1502 MHz | Memory Clock Speed | 1125 MHz |
